# --- deploybot env ---
# Hey release folks: this file configures Chirpwright, the bot that posts
# deploy status into the #launches channel on our Brindlecast workspace.
# It pings on start, success, and rollback — tweak CHIRP_VERBOSITY if it's
# too chatty (0 = quiet, 2 = everything). Keep CHIRP_ROOM pointed at the
# staging channel until the Oakhurst cutover is done, or people will panic
# at test deploys. The bot authenticates to the workspace with a token,
# which goes on the next line:

vault entry, yagep-yagef: COURIER_KEY13=8965fb29ff62d

Subject: Budget Request – Calderis Platform

Execs: requesting approval of the Calderis upgrade budget, per the attached figures. Spend is front-loaded in Q1; payback projected within eighteen months. Delay adds cost and risk. Decision needed by Friday's call. Rationale is tied to the plan summarised directly below.

management briefing: Only 7 of the 100 pilot accounts renewed Zorath, so a churn review is set for April 15.

Severity: High. The Ashgrove image-slimming pass in the Corvid build pipeline strips shared libraries by static analysis, and it dropped libresolv from the `ledgerd` runtime image. Result: sporadic DNS resolution failures under musl fallback, roughly 3% of pod starts. On-call should pin deployments to the previous image until the allowlist patch lands. Reproduction requires the slimmed image from pipeline run 7741. The affected image corresponds to the build token listed below.

session token of kafop-yahop = htk4_fa63

## Configuration

The Pindrift thumbnail queue reads all settings from the environment at boot. Relevant variables:

- `THUMB_CONCURRENCY` — worker count, default 4
- `THUMB_MAX_BYTES` — rejects source images above this size
- `THUMB_FORMATS` — allowed output formats

No settings are reloaded at runtime; changes require a restart. Workers authenticate to the object store before pulling jobs, and that credential is defined on the next line of the env file.

env line for bahip-hahif: RELAY_SECRET8=ee0d4f48

Quick note for the release manager: the Quillbill invoice renderer now rasterizes PDFs through the Inkpress worker pool, so make sure the pool is warm before cutting a release. Fonts are bundled, no system deps needed. The renderer talks to the Ledgerloop billing API, and its API token goes on the line below.

secret setting of bagag-kajof: RELAY_SECRET8=d9a517d5